Ramadan Juz’ A Day Initiative

For Ramadan this year, CMC is releasing a short reflection each day on a different juz’ (portion) of the Qur’an so that the entire Qur’an is covered by the end of the month. Contributors include our male and female alumni, current students and lecturers. As the College students prepare for their annual visit to the Vatican with our Tübingen partners, we are delighted to receive a copy of Ralf Wüstenberg’s new book Islam ist Hingabe (Islam is Devotion: A Journey to the Interior of a Religion), published by Gütersloher Verlag (2016). Wüstenberg, director of the Theological Institute at Flensburg University, spent time at CMC […]
